Budgeting

Let’s be honest, although working as a freelancer gives you creative freedom and a flexible lifestyle, it can also come with financial instability. Some months the work flows in, other times there may be fewer projects. Clients may also delay paying you which could leave you short at the end of the month. 

Having a good budget in place can help you prepare for those stressful months should they arise. These budgeting apps for freelancers will help you to manage your finances.

Budgeting apps for freelancers:

YNAB

YNAB allows you to sync your bank accounts, manually enter transactions and import your data from a file. The app is designed to help you get at least a month ahead of your expenses so that you have a cushion to fall back on. YNAB has dozens of features including:

– Bank syncing

– Transaction matching

– Real-time access to all your budget data across multiple devices 

– Goal tracking

– Personal support

Paid or free: Paid

Mint

Mint offers you personalised insights, custom budgets, spend tracking, and subscription monitoring. The best part is that it’s free. This is one of the best apps for freelancers wanting to keep track of their budget. It allows you to see your monthly bills, set goals, grow savings, check your credit health and manage debt.

Paid or free: Free

Simplifi by Quicken

Simplifi by Quicken is a great app that allows you to customise and track your budget. It syncs with your financial accounts and offers you the opportunity to set and achieve your money goals whilst also tracking your spending habits and budget. You will be able to view your banking, credit card, loans and investments all in one place and view upcoming bills, income transfers and how they affect your balance.

Paid or free: paid

Invoicing

Invoicing can be a tedious process, especially if you are using Word or Excel. Invoicing software is ideal for freelancers wanting to save themselves the time and energy of invoicing clients and these apps are perfect for the job.

Invoicing apps for freelancers:

QuickBooks

Quickbooks is an excellent app for freelancers on the go. You can send professional invoices and quotes without having to log onto your PC and it also helps you prepare for tax time with a feature that allows you to take photos of your slips and attach them to business expenses. Furthermore, Quickbooks will enable you to receive notifications when invoices have been viewed and paid.

Paid or Free: Paid

Wave

Although Wave is known as accounting software, it’s also really great for invoicing. You can create customised invoices, check invoice statuses, record payments and send invoice reminders. The app also works with Payments by Wave to accept credits card and bank payments.

Paid or free: Free

Invoice Ninja

Invoice Ninja is the real deal. In addition to free invoicing and auto-billing capabilities, it also has tools to streamline your workflow, expenses and reporting as well as time-tracking tools for the invoicing side.

Paid or free: Free

Time-tracking

As a freelancer, it’s essential to keep track of your time for two reasons. Firstly, you can monitor how you are spending your time and make adjustments to streamline your work. Secondly, you can communicate to companies how many hours spent working on a project and the expected budget for future projects. The following apps can make a big difference in tracking your time.

Time-tracking apps for freelancers:

TimeCamp

Through TimeCamp you can log your time with a start timer and track time to your existing projects, or new ones from wherever you are. It also allows you to fill in your timesheet manually. 

Paid or free: Free

Bonsai

Bonsai was designed with freelancers in mind. The app includes a time tracker that integrates with your ongoing projects and clients. Once you’ve tracked your time, you can then add them to a new invoice for billing. Additionally, Bonsai lets you track expenses by taking photos to bill to one of your projects. You can then add these to your invoices along with your timesheets.

Paid of free: Paid

Toggl Track

With Toggl Track you can keep tabs of your hours and see where you are spending most of your time. This allows you to use that information to go through your reports and break down your hours by projects, clients and tasks. 

Paid or free: Free
